أَلَمْ نَشْرَحْ لَكَ صَدْرَكَ ١
Did We not expand for you, [O Muhammad], your breast?
وَوَضَعْنَا عَنكَ وِزْرَكَ ٢
And We removed from you your burden
ٱلَّذِىٓ أَنقَضَ ظَهْرَكَ ٣
Which had weighed upon your back
وَرَفَعْنَا لَكَ ذِكْرَكَ ٤
And raised high for you your repute.
فَإِنَّ مَعَ ٱلْعُسْرِ يُسْرًا ٥
For indeed, with hardship [will be] ease.
إِنَّ مَعَ ٱلْعُسْرِ يُسْرًۭا ٦
Indeed, with hardship [will be] ease.
فَإِذَا فَرَغْتَ فَٱنصَبْ ٧
So when you have finished [your duties], then stand up [for worship].
وَإِلَىٰ رَبِّكَ فَٱرْغَب ٨
And to your Lord direct [your] longing.
